The Cortex Microcontroller Software Interface Standard (CMSIS) is a vendor-independent hardware abstraction layer for microcontrollers that are based on Arm® Cortex® processors. The CMSIS-DSP library is designed for Cortex-M processors and it provides optimized functions for digital signal processing such as matrix functions, statistic functions, advanced math functions etc.
Toolchain Support This user manual describes the CMSIS DSP software library, a suite of common signal processing functions for use on Cortex-M processor based devices.The library is divided into a number of functions each covering a specific category: 1. DSP and SIMD instructions.
I'm worried about computational time is not enough to fast handling multiple sensors with nrf52810.
The library installer contains a project file to rebuild libraries on MDK toolchain in the CMSIS\DSP\Projects\ARM folder.
The supplied library source code also builds and runs on the Cortex-M3 and Cortex-M0 processor, with the DSP intrinsics being emulated through software. The Library supports single public header file arm_math.h for Cortex-M4/M3/M0 with little endian and big endian. Filters 5. Basic math functions 2.
Configuring the CMSIS-DSP library.
The Cortex-M4, Cortex-M7, Cortex-M33, Cortex-M35P, and Cortex-M55 processors provide SIMD instructions that operate on 8-or 16-bit integers.
This user manual describes the CMSIS DSP software library, a suite of common signal processing functions for use on Cortex-M processor based devices.
Matrix functions 6.
I'm using the CMSIS DSP library on a Cortex-M0+. Support functions 10. Define the appropriate pre processor MACRO ARM_MATH_CM4 or ARM_MATH_CM3 or ARM_MATH_CM0 depending on the target processor in the application.
The library is completely written in C and is fully CMSIS compliant. I'm using the CMSIS DSP library on a Cortex-M0+.
Transform functions 7. arm_cortexM_math.uvprojx The libraries can be built by opening the arm_cortexM_math.uvprojx project in MDK-ARM, selecting a specific target, and defining the optional preprocessor macros detailed above. Simply include this file and link the appropriate library in the application and begin calling the library functions. In IAR Embedded Workbench for Arm, you enable the use of the CMSIS-DSP library by first choosing a Cortex-M device, for example the Arm Cortex-M4F device STM32F407ZG.
Definitive reference guide to designing an deploying biquad IIR filters to Cortex-M processors with the Arm CMSIS-DSP software framework
As I know, the CMSIS DSP library is very powerful in calculating fixed-point variables and trigonometric functions.
The following functions were deprecated and will be removed in a future version.
I got those for F10x, F3 and F4, and all of them contain code for M0 cores.
Check the ST software download section for the F030R8, there should even be a SPL-based package.
Complex math functions 4.
Cookies and similar technologies enable us to provide you with an optimized user experience and functionality of our website.
Some functions, such as sqrt and FFT, are resulting in hard faults. Same header file will be used for floating point unit(FPU) variants.
arm_cfft_radix2_f32 ; arm_cfft_radix2_init_f32; arm_cfft_radix4_f32; arm_cfft_radix4_init_f32 ; V1.3.0 : Added CMSIS DSP Software Library.
Fast math functions 3. Cookie Notice. Otherwise, a Cube based. Order today, ships today. Added a preprocessor directive to treat the Cortex M0+ just like the Cortex M0. Some functions, such as sqrt and FFT, are resulting in hard faults. All registers are still 32-bits wide, but the SIMD instructions operate on 2 x 16-bit values or …
Pricing and Availability on millions of electronic components from Digi-Key Electronics. High performance is achieved through maximum use of Cortex-M4 intrinsics. ARM Cortex-M Support from Embedded Coder also enables you to generate optimized C code from MATLAB ® System objects™ or Simulink ® blocks from DSP system toolbox. Motor control functions 8. The problem is, I have to use nrf52810(cortex-M4 without FPU) and calculate fractional numbers and trigonometric functions. Second, set the CMSIS-DSP library option in the General Options>LibraryConfiguration page. It defines generic tool interfaces and enables consistent device support.
ディーラー デフオイル交換 費用, マハー 意味 サンスクリット語, 2018 Mexico Gp, ジャンプ 漫画 無料, 日光 アイスホッケー 高校, 山川 日本史 一問一答 どっち, スズキ 販売店 バイク, 相互相関関数 Ccf Python, 鬼滅の刃 スマホリング 善逸, 愛産大工業 バスケ 監督, 逆 フーリエ 変換 Java, 物語 好き 仕事, イギリス 英語 発音トレーニング, 岐阜 県 県土 整備 部 岐阜 土木 事務 所, 狭義優対角行列 正則 証明, Float Double 違い Java, 消火器 能力単位 バケツ, リゾート ソファ 屋外, 港区 3ldk 分譲, 危険物 乙4 物理化学 計算, レポート 概要 考察, F1 アブダビ 日程, 映像 系 専門学校 学費, 正負の数 項 問題, 群馬 ブラジル人 なぜ, Brian Tyler 日本, リメンバー ミー 英語, ブレジネフ 来 日, ブラジル サッカー選手 名前, 香港 寿司 おすすめ, リスボン 観光 モデルコース, シリコン グリス シール, Excel FFT アドイン, 時間長 と は, 水谷豊 寺脇康文 仲良し, フォーティーン アイアン アベレージ, テラスハウス 東京 りょう, C 言語 時間 の 測り 方, ダゾーン 野球 2020, 最小二 乗法 C言語 3次, 沖縄 米軍 人数, 長野オリンピック ブルーインパルス 海外の反応, 岩手 方言 かわいい, サウジアラビア 女性 結婚, アフリカ 布 ワンピース オーダーメイド, バンダイ 工場 海外, Xyの 一次 式, 項 左 なし, 冷蔵庫 配送 大阪, 題 漢字 何年生, ピアノ 左手 ベース, 油 水 混ぜる 処理, Business In Charge, 日本語教師 技能実習生 介護 求人, アルケン Hbr 過酸化物, ミニミニ 仲介手数料 半額 からくり, 小学生 分数の かけ算, 広尾 家賃 高い, Fedex カスタマーサービス 採用, 言葉の意味 時代 変化, スペイン 苗字 2つ, コペンハーゲン 空港 売店, オリンピック 卓球 魅力, 逆写像 全単射 証明, イッテQ やらせ エビ, Java Final フィールド, NHK 話し方 講座, サキ ヴァシュタール 名言, トリニダー キューバ ホテル, ラプラス変換 計算 サイト, AZR60 ノア ドライブ シャフト 交換, SO YOUNG 意味, 妊娠中 白血球増加 なぜ, クールグリース スペリオール Amazon, カナダ 旅行 アイスホッケー, アメリカ について 英語, 刀剣乱舞 レベリング 打刀, コーエー テクモ IP, 模造刀 鍔 交換, Back To Top Page, 九 九 の覚え方 表, ヤマト運輸 中途採用 書類選考, Kc-767 Kc-46 違い, 油 噴霧 装置, 相棒 シーズン9 動画, 消火器 英語 カタカナ, CR ヴァスコ ダ ガマ 選手, 深溝玉 軸受 スラスト荷重, アメリカ 地図 無料ダウンロード, Youは何しに日本へ ジェロ 動画,